1. Compact, Durable Communication Relays
Reliable communication is the backbone of any coordinated effort. While radios and encrypted comms devices dominate headlines, many units now rely on portable, rugged communication relays. These compact devices act as signal boosters and repeaters, ensuring seamless contact in remote areas or high-interference zones. Mastering their setup means recovering lost signals, coordinating real-time updates, and keeping the command chain intact—no matter how isolated the mission.
2. Multi-Function Modular Kits
Modern multi-use tools—think smartphones turned into field computers, or-powered gear with modular attachments—are revolutionizing how teams adapt on the fly. A modular tool might include a first-aid module, a multitool, thermal imaging, or even satellite uplinks. Learning to reconfigure these kits allows operators to tailor their gear to any scenario, turning redundancy into responsiveness.

4. Navigation & Environmental Awareness Tools
While GPS is standard, add-ons like ruggedized compasses, digital topographic overlays, or LIDAR-enabled goggles transform raw navigation into precise tactical advantage. These tools help identify concealed threats, plan escape routes, or locate optimal assembly points—critical in time-sensitive or hostile environments.
5. Emergency Supply Systems
From hydration packs with built-in purification to compact, high-efficiency medical kits, emergency gear often determines survival odds. Mastering lightweight, modular emergency supplies means responders restore health under pressure, keeping the team functional even when standard logistics fail.
How to Master the Unsung Equipment of Your Squad
- Prioritize Familiarity
Don’t crash new tools into action. Spend time in training drills using every piece—especially backups. The more intuitive your relationship with your gear, the faster you react under stress.

Customize and Redundant
Every mission has unique variables. Experiment with modular kits to build gear that fits your tactical doctrine—adding extra comms, changing sensor arrays, or optimizing storage. -
Integrate with Team Systems
Share gear data and status across the squad when possible—especially when using shared navigation or PPE networks. Interoperability multiplies effectiveness. -
Maintain Proactively
Dirty or neglected equipment fails when it matters most. Develop routine inspections and cleaning schedules. Simple upkeep preserves reliability. -
Train Relentlessly
Mastering specialized tools requires hands-on practice. Simulate high-pressure scenarios to refine technique, response time, and crisis-level decision-making.
